Description
The Authority is looking to procure a library management system for SPINE consortium as the current contract expires in June 2026. The SPINE consortium consists of Cambridgeshire, Norfolk, Peterborough and Suffolk Councils. We are hoping to standardise the ‘extra’ services we have added to the current contract and challenge suppliers to provide a efficient and suitable system delivering and adding value to the library services across the Authorities during changing times and demands on our services. The contract term will be a maximum of 72 months, within an initial term of 48 months and an option to extend for an additional 24 months Keywords: Library systems, IT services, Library services
